This research finds the influence of work-life balance practices on the job satisfaction and overall well-being of hospitality professionals in star category hotels located in Uttar Pradesh, India. The study employs a mixed-methods approach, combining surveys and interviews to gather data from 300 respondents. Descriptive statistics, correlation analysis, and multiple regressions are utilized to analyze the relationships between work-life balance, job satisfaction, and employee well-being. The findings highlight the significance of work-life balance in enhancing employee satisfaction and well-being in the dynamic hotel industry. Additionally, the study provides practical recommendations for hotel management to implement effective work-life balance initiatives.
